About Me

Hello! My name is Megan and I have recently moved back to Pembrokeshire. I have completed my undergraduate degree in BA (Hons) Early Childhood Studies at the University of Plymouth, achieving a First Class Honours. I have also just completed a masters programme in MA Environmental Humanities (with education) this September, achieving a Distinction. I would describe myself as responsible, positive, caring and above anything a very happy, enthusiastic person! I have worked with children from birth to 17 years of age. Being able to watch children explore the world around them, using their imagination and creativity to begin to understand new experiences is what inspires me to work with children!

My Experience

I have ample experience in babysitting and private nannying for numerous different families, I am thoroughly aware of the roles and responsibilities expected of a childcare provider. Outside of my term-time academic studies, I have been employed long-term as a holiday nanny for numerous families during which I have taken on sole care of children ageing from birth to late childhood. This role involved me planning the daily itineraries while balancing essential duties including laundry, preparing meals, homework aid and ensuring cleanliness of children's rooms. Taking on sole charge of sibling groups has allowed me to support a range of developmental milestones and thus, adapt routines to suit the needs of all family members. In applying my theoretical knowledge of childhood development, I facilitate educational activities and interventions which target specific areas of learning and development agains't educational curriculums. I have a passion for arts and crafts and I will find a way to incorporate chalk, crayons and paint into any activity!! Being situated in the Pembrokeshire countryside and having a full driving license has allowed me to plan and facilitate engaging outdoor experiences for the children in my care to ensure each day is an exciting adventure! Alongside my academic studies, I have been a regular babysitter for additional families whenever required. These roles bring me complete joy and truly highlight the brilliant world of childhood!

I have recently finished a 6-month long weekly role as a support volunteer for a bereavement charity in Plymouth working with children, young people, and families. During weekly sessions, I was based in the children's group and support the participants (typically aged 5-11) in their discussions of difficult feelings, emotions and behaviours relating to their personal challenges of loosing a family member; acting as a friend, guider, and listener. This role requires an approachable, child-friendly charisma while also necessitating a professional and serious manner to reflect the sensitive challenges being explored. Working in partnership with parents, carers and wider family units is a fundamental element of my practice!

During my undergraduate degree, I undertook a 6-month long weekly role as a student teacher and classroom assistant within an Early Years (reception) classroom and in an independent private nursery. I worked as a 1:1 support for reading, numeracy and phonics to help to identify specific areas of learning and developing and continuing to support the attainment of these key skills, developing a thorough knowledge of and competency with the Early Years Foundation Stage.

I have also held both a volunteer and employed role as an Activity Support Worker for children with ALN/disabilities. This provided me with a great understanding of working with children and young people with disabilities and how to best support their individual needs, along with practical skills of planning and running activities.
